Multiple Perflib error in VMware

Here is the problem:

Checking through the errors logs today on my server I got the shock of my life! It seems about every three seconds I get a Perflib error in VMware. (over 120,000 errors in 7 days)

Error:
Windows cannot load extensible counter DLL Vmware, the first DWORD in data section is the Windows error code.

The problem is I'm sure this is causing the network lag I have been having lately. The Vmware hosts windows server2003 and contains a business related application that had to be installed separate from the main SBS server 2003 because of sql (the business related application is using Oracle).

I have a very good network that moves all data through the server, running DHCP, file/print sharing, sql, AD, DC etc.

I have had no problem until I installed this VMware. I will explain

We needed to install a new business related application, The tech's from this company had me install Vmware from MS (the latest). It turned out that this version (the new one) wouldn't fit there needs, so they installed an older version (i'm thinking 1.0.5), and they say I should NOT upgrade.

So now I'm in a bind, I cant upgrade, so if microsoft fixed this error in VMware r2 I'm screwed. Does anybody have any answers?

Windows Server 2003

Windows Server 2003 was based on Windows XP and was released in four editions: Web, Standard, Enterprise and Datacenter. It also had derivative versions for clusters, storage and Microsoft’s Small Business Server. Important upgrades included integrating Internet Information Services (IIS), improvements to Active Directory (AD) and Group Policy (GP), and the migration to Automated System Recovery (ASR).
